How long will TERRIERS remain in orbit (100 years, 200 years, etc.)?

0

The TERRIERS orbit is targeted for 550 km. At that altitude the dominant disturbance is air drag from the upper atmosphere. Air drag will cause us to re-enter in 5 to 10 years. These numbers are not very accurate because we don’t know how accurately the Pegasus will insert us into orbit and we don’t know how intense the next solar cycle will be. Both of these factors will have a large effect on our lifetime.
